Meet Ula: A Resilient Companion Looking for Her Forever Home
Ula is a charming Italian Greyhound and small terrier mix who has spent her life overcoming adversity and is now ready for a loving home. At 8 years old and weighing just 9 pounds, Ula is a petite, yet resilient, dog with a lot of love to give.
Health and Wellness
Ula is fully vetted, up-to-date on all her vaccines, heartworm negative, spayed, and microchipped. Due to an underbite, she received full dental surgery, ensuring she is healthy and comfortable.
History and Background
Ula's journey is a testament to her resilience. She was rescued from a horrific hoarding situation, where she was one of 40 dogs living in dire conditions. Her intake paperwork said she was 3 years old, she had never been handled by humans, and remarkably, no one even knew she was female until her rescue. Imagine our surprise to find this delightful senior little girl under all that silly paperwork.
Personality and Temperament
While Ula is very dog-friendly, she prefers a calm environment where other dogs don't jump on her. She is cautious around small children as they can be overwhelming for her. Ula is a people-oriented dog who enjoys human company but takes a little time to warm up to new friends and would do fabulous in a home with fewer dogs...or even zero dogs as she would really love all the attention and not having to share!
Intelligence and Training
Ula is incredibly smart and picks up new routines with ease. She is housebroken, crate trained, and making progress on her leash training. Her new family will need to be patient as she continues to learn and grow, but she has the potential to be an affectionate companion.
